上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 22 下一页
摘要: 1.分析每个阶段的微操作序列 2,写出对于的机器指令和微操作命令一集节拍安排 ​ 写出每个周期苏哦需要的微操作(参考硬布线) ​ 补充为程序控制器特有的微操作 ​ a取址周期 ​ A d(CMDR)->CMAR ​ OP(IR)->微地址形成部件->CMAR ​ b执行周期 ​ Ad(CMDR)-> 阅读全文
posted @ 2025-09-22 16:02 是我,米老鼠 阅读(11) 评论(0) 推荐(0)
摘要: 微指令控制器的基本原理 微命令和微操作一一对应。一个微命令对于一根输出控制线 相容性微命令:可以并行完成的微命令 互斥型微命令:不可以并行完成的微命令 微命令格式 水平型微命令 一条微命令可定义多个可并行的微命令 |操作控制 |顺序控制| 微程序条数少,执行速度快 但是微指令很长,编写十分麻烦 垂直 阅读全文
posted @ 2025-09-22 13:27 是我,米老鼠 阅读(19) 评论(0) 推荐(0)
摘要: 我们用高级语言写的代码会被翻译成多条指令 而指令又会被细分为一个个的微操作 指令之于程序,就相当于微操作之于指令 程序:由指令组成 微程序:由微指令序列组成,每一种指令对应一个微程序 指令是对程序执行步骤的描述 微指令是指令执行步骤的描述 CPU在出厂之前就把所有指令的微程序存入控制器存储器中 微命 阅读全文
posted @ 2025-09-22 09:21 是我,米老鼠 阅读(8) 评论(0) 推荐(0)
摘要: FE、IND、EX、INT四个触发器的全称和作用 FE Fetch Cycle 是取址周期,负责从内存中取出指令 IND Indirect Cycle 是间址周期,处理间接寻址操作 EX Excute Cycle 是执行周期,完成指令实际运算操作 INT Interrupt Cycle 是中断指令, 阅读全文
posted @ 2025-09-19 15:20 是我,米老鼠 阅读(18) 评论(0) 推荐(0)
摘要: -取址周期 1.从pc取址到mar (pc)->mar 此时c0有效 2.把刚才的值交给内存 (mar)->内存 c1 3.让内存读取mar中保存的值 1->r 4.让mdr获取内存刚刚读取的mar中保存的代码值 MEM(MAR)->MDR C2 5.再让IR(指令寄存器)获取MDR中的值 (MDR 阅读全文
posted @ 2025-09-18 21:54 是我,米老鼠 阅读(9) 评论(0) 推荐(0)
摘要: 数据通路就是数据在各个部件之间传输的路径(包括路径上的部件) 控制信号是有控制部件产生的 数据通路的结构 1cpu内部单总线方式 2cpu内部多总线方式 3专用数据通路方式 内部总线 是指同一个部件,如cpu内部链接各寄存器以及运算部件之间的总线; 系统总线 是指同一台计算机系统的各部件,如cpu, 阅读全文
posted @ 2025-09-18 17:06 是我,米老鼠 阅读(13) 评论(0) 推荐(0)
摘要: 指令周期 cpu从主存中每取出一条指令所需要的全部时间 开始->取指令->对指令译码->执行指令->取下一条指令pc+1 指令周期常常使用若干个机器周期来表示,机器周期又叫cpu周期 一个机器周期包含若干个时钟周期(也被称作节拍,t周期,cpu时钟周期 也是cpu操作的基本单位) 主频3.0Ghz 阅读全文
posted @ 2025-09-18 14:02 是我,米老鼠 阅读(18) 评论(0) 推荐(0)
摘要: cpu的功能 指令控制 完成取指令,分析指令,执行指令的操作 操作控制 产生完成一条指令所需要的操作信号,从而控制这些部件按指令的要求正确执行 时间控制 严格控制各种操作信号出现的时间,持续时间以及出现的时间顺序 数据加工 对数据进行逻辑和算数运算 中断处理 对计算机运行过程中出现的异常情况和特殊请 阅读全文
posted @ 2025-09-18 11:01 是我,米老鼠 阅读(31) 评论(0) 推荐(0)
摘要: 进位/借位标志CF,最高位有进位/错位时CF=1 零标志ZF,运算结果为0时,ZF=1 符号标志SF,运算结果为负,SF=1 溢出标志OF,运算结果有溢出,OF=1 OF(溢出)的判断: 二进制相加后,最高位与次高位异或。 例如 \[FFE8H +7FE6H=7FCEH \]\[1111 1111 阅读全文
posted @ 2025-09-17 10:19 是我,米老鼠 阅读(57) 评论(0) 推荐(0)
摘要: 一般情况下实现循环 int result=0; for (int i=0;i<=100;i++){ result +=1; } mov eax,0 #用eax保存result,初始值为0 mov edx,1 #用edx保存i,初始值为1 cmp edx,100 #比较i和100 if(i>100)如 阅读全文
posted @ 2025-09-17 09:59 是我,米老鼠 阅读(3) 评论(0) 推荐(0)
上一页 1 ··· 5 6 7 8 9 10 11 12 13 ··· 22 下一页